Topics Covered
- Introduction to Autonomous Search and Rescue: Overview of autonomous robots in search and rescue operations.
- Autonomous Robot Systems and Sensors: Understanding autonomous robot systems, sensors, and integration.
- Computer Vision and Machine Learning: Applying computer vision and machine learning in autonomous robots.
- Navigation and Localization in Unstructured Environments: Navigation and localization techniques for unstructured environments.
- Autonomous Robot Control and Decision-Making: Control and decision-making systems for autonomous search and rescue robots.
- Human-Robot Interaction and Safety Considerations: Designing safe and effective human-robot interaction systems.
